- 博客(44)
- 收藏
- 关注
原创 Collections集合工具类
在List集合中查找某个元素的下标,但是List的元素必须是T或T的子类对象,而且必须是可比较大小的,即支持自然排序的。在List集合中查找某个元素的下标,但是List的元素必须是T或T的子类对象,而且集合也事先必须是按照c比较器规则进行排序过的,否则结果不确定。在coll集合中找出最大的元素,集合中的对象必须是T或T的子类对象,按照比较器comp找出最大者。在coll集合中找出最大的元素,集合中的对象必须是T或T的子类对象,而且支持自然排序。将指定 list 集合中的 i 处元素和 j 处元素进行交换。
2023-07-13 15:11:08 164
原创 倒排索引的介绍
4>)},其含义为:在文档3和文档5出现过这个单词,单词频率都为1,单词“拉斯”在两个文档中的出现位置都是4,即文档中第四个单词是“拉斯”。在通过这些关键词,找到包含这些关键词的文档的id,在将文档展示给用户。只有正排索引就是搜索所有的文档,再在文档中去找到所有的关键词,再去将这些带有关键词的文档展现给用户。倒排索引记录了关键词的id,再通过关键词的id查找到文档的id,通过文档的id查找到相应的数据。倒排索引就是通过关键词去获取包含该关键词的文档的id,在将相应的文档的相应的信息展示给用户。
2023-06-27 13:00:48 127
原创 Java常用API之日期时间类
Java中常用的时期时间类,包括Java之前的Date类、Calendar类以及后面加入的SimpleDateFormat类和Java8之后的获取本地日期时间类和持续性的日期时间类、日期时间的格式化
2023-03-23 13:52:12 283
原创 每天一个设计模式之抽象工厂模式
抽象工厂模式属于创建模式,一个超级的工厂模式,简单来说就是用来创建工厂的工厂模式。在抽象工厂模式中、可以使用多个工厂去创建。再创建一个抽象类去实现每一种接口类型实现类的创建方法(
2023-03-18 12:51:27 84
原创 Java常用API之BigInteger与BigDecimal的常用API总结
BigInteger与BigDecimal常用的API总结,以及缓存区的简单了解
2023-03-16 16:39:46 179
原创 最全面的String、StringBuilder和StringBuffer的API以及String和这两者的区别
最全面String、StringBuffer和StringBuffer的API以及String和StringBuilder、StringBuffer的区别
2023-03-14 21:03:55 80
原创 那些年错过的异常
世界上最遥远的距离,是我在if里你在else里,似乎一直相伴又永远分离;世界上最痴心的等待,是我当case你是switch,或许永远都选不上自己;世界上最真情的相依,是你在try我在catch。无论你发神马脾气,我都默默承受,静静处理。到那时,再来期待我们的finally。
2023-03-13 20:45:29 58
原创 一文走入内部类
什么是内部类?将一个类定义到另一个类里面就叫内部类。例如:将类A定义在类B里面,那么里面的类A就称为内部类,外部的类B称为外部类。声明内部类有什么用呢?可以减少其他类对于这个类的耦合度,声明了内部类的类主要和其所在的外部类有一定的关系,当然和其他的类也可以有关系。具体来说,当一个类的内部,需要有另一个类的结构(完整的)进行描述,而这个内部的完整结构主要为这个外部的类执行相关服务,不在其他地方使用,那么就最好使用内部类。而且内部类因为在外部类的里面,因此可以直接访问外部类的私有成员。都有哪些内部类。
2023-02-22 11:03:53 39
原创 完整版JavaWeb环境搭建-maven-servlet...与测试,欢迎大家一起学习【狂神说】
JavaWebjava Web前端–>MysqlIDEA版本2020.1.21.基本概念1.1前言web开发:web:网页的意思静态webhtml、css提供给所有人看的数据始终不会发生变化!动态web提供给所有人看的数据会发生变化!(每个人在不同的时间、不同的地点,看到的信息各不相同!)淘宝,几乎所有的网站;技术栈:Servlet/JSP、ASP、PHP在java中,动态web资源开发的技术统称为javaweb;1.2、Web应用程序web应用
2021-11-15 19:40:32 2523
原创 想学MySql数据库必须要会的基础总结【狂神说笔记】
1、 操作数据库操作数据库>操作数据中的表>操作数据库中表的数据mysql关键字不区分大小写1.1、 操作数据库创建数据库CREATE DATABASE IF NOT EXISTS westo;删除数据库DROP DATABASE IF EXISTS westo使用数据库 --tab 键的上面,如果你的表名或者字段名是一个特殊的字符,就需要带 USE `school`查看数据库SHOW DATBASE --查看所有数据库1.2、数据库的列属性
2021-10-13 13:34:01 1138
原创 一些简单的注解 和 一些简单的反射【狂神说】
Java注解Java 注解(Annotation)是从JDK5.0开始引入的新技术注解的作用:不是程序的本身,但是可以对程序作出解释(这一点和注释(comment)没什么区别)可以被其他程序(比如:编辑器)读取格式:@注解名1、内置注解@Override:定义在java.lang.Override中,此注解只用于修饰方法,表示一个方法声明打算重写超类中的另一个方法声明@Deprecated:定义在java.lang.Deprecated中,此注解可以用于修饰方法,属性,
2021-10-13 13:17:11 92
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人